
“A lot of people say, I came to Christ because of my love for Jesus,” famous rock star Alice Cooper said recently. “I came to Christ because of my fear of God.”
“I totally understood that hell was not getting high with Jim Morrison,” he explained. “Hell was going to be the worst place ever. In fear, I came back to the Lord. I knew who Jesus was, and I knew that I had been living my life without him.”

Having grown up with a father who was a preacher, Cooper has always had religion in his life. But it wasn’t until he quit drinking and drugging in the ’80s that he dedicated his life to Christ, partly at the urging of his wife, Sheryl.
“Sheryl had gone — she had gone to Chicago and said, ‘I can’t watch this,'” Alice recalled about the moment when he accepted Jesus into his life. “But the cocaine was speaking a lot louder than her. Finally, I looked in the mirror and it looked like my makeup, but it was blood coming down [from my eyes]. I think — I might have been hallucinating; I don’t know. I flushed the rock down the toilet.”

“I woke up and I called her and I said, ‘It’s done.’ And she goes, ‘Right. You have to prove it.’ One of the deals was we start going to church. I knew who Jesus Christ was, and I was denying him. I knew that there had to either come a point where I either accepted Christ and started living that life, or if I died in this, I was in a lot of trouble. And that’s what really motivated me.”

“I just got to a point of saying, ‘I’m tired of this life.’ And I know that this is right when the Lord opens your eyes and you suddenly realize who you are and who He is.”
